Output 2ef99c4f033aa42b3ae1ae5f0f4eefabd8ceebc4d1d3f53ae680490bad77b334:106

value
32857
script pubkey
OP_0 OP_PUSHBYTES_20 e7a5ea863bd3e40f57a3b295bc5614e87e8b8a53
address
bc1qu7j74p3m60jq74ark22mc4s5aplghzjnfjcsaf
transaction
2ef99c4f033aa42b3ae1ae5f0f4eefabd8ceebc4d1d3f53ae680490bad77b334
confirmations
103795
spent
true